The Importance of Tie Rods in Your Can-Am 1000

Tie rods are essential components that transmit steering input from the steering wheel to the wheels, enabling precise control over your vehicle’s direction. When tie rods are damaged or worn, they can cause a variety of issues, including:

  • Loose or imprecise steering: Worn tie rods can lead to play in the steering wheel, making it difficult to control the vehicle accurately.
  • Uneven tire wear: Misaligned tie rods can cause uneven tire wear, reducing tire life and affecting handling.
  • Reduced stability: Damaged tie rods can compromise the stability of your Can-Am 1000, especially at high speeds or in rough terrain.

Choosing the Right Can Am 1000 Tie Rod Kit

When selecting a Can Am 1000 tie rod kit, consider the following factors:

  • Material: Choose tie rods made from durable materials such as forged steel or chromoly steel for enhanced strength and longevity.
  • Design: Opt for tie rods with a robust design that can withstand the demanding conditions of off-road riding.
  • Compatibility: Ensure the tie rod kit is specifically designed for your Can-Am 1000 model and year.

Questions We Hear a Lot

Q: How often should I replace my Can-Am 1000 tie rods?
A: The frequency of tie rod replacement depends on the riding conditions and usage. However, it is generally recommended to inspect tie rods every 500-1000 miles and replace them when necessary.

Q: Can I install a Can Am 1000 tie rod kit myself?
A: With the proper tools and experience, you can install a tie rod kit yourself. However, if you are not comfortable with the task, it is recommended to have the installation performed by a qualified mechanic.

Q: What are the signs of worn tie rods?
A: Common signs of worn tie rods include loose or imprecise steering, uneven tire wear, and reduced stability.
